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
246 33794 62935979037
597283550 73039 99260
597283550 73039 99260
3203875798 9560331 6793644258 083
All about undefined
Interested in learning more?
597283550 73039 99260
3203875798 9560331 6793644258 083
See more
8947 993 45771046430
96 86080 77
See more
36736 496318992 80594
83955248936 030244369 776 0064
See more